REPORTS:
Highway James Cleveland:
- Second round roadside mowing to begin Thursday, July 10th
- New salt building was delivered with an ETA of mid-August completion
- Bridge project is being wrapped up by the county, road will remain closed until approx. mid-August after resurfacing of road is complete
- New truck was delivered and will be approved for payment ETA August
- Paving to begin late August with the completion of mid-September
- Generator for south lift station service engine and generator inhouse and perform load test; hold on purchasing replacement until next year when we can budget appropriately
Highway John Rudgers: No report (absent)
Sewer Donald Oberlin:
- Per Jaime: foundation is in for the UV improvement project and the equipment was delivered. No mention from contractor up not hitting deadlines
Code Enforcement-Kenneth Steinmetz: No Report (Absent)
Water -Dean Davis
- Still waiting for 1 easement to be returned once signed off we can start the bidding process
NEW BUSINESS:
Code Enforcement discussion to possibly hire Robert LaPoint as Code Enforcement Officer. LaPoint stated that he would be willing to help at least short-term, long-term issues & hiring prospects to be discussed in executive session
Information:
Ongoing issues at the campground, Sherriff’s are notified and aware of ongoing issues
